Iris' legs give up as her body begins weighing her down. Her breaths hasten to an audible degree as her fingers desperately clutch on dead leaves for moral support.
All her eyes registered were wings. Big, black wings, flapping to and fro, manipulating the abandoned leaves to race against each other. A dull gold accent was scattered like veins over the levitating body, its silver, pin straight hair bumping off the wing's motions. The creature used a head voice to screech and Aurora felt the vibrations in her soul.
She needs to get up.
She needs to do something.
Get up, you wretched body! Don't give up so easily!
But her thoughts were in contrast to her actions for her limbs remained plastered, grounded with utter fear of the unknown. But she needs to act quick before the little Arcel was devoured because of her greed! She, Aurora Harper, was already dead. This was her second chance at life— but for Arcel, this was his world. This was his life and he deserved to live it!
"D-d-dont t-touch him!" The ravenette stutters, heart dipping into her gut. Why was this body so pathetic?! Aurora Harper had not stuttered since eighth grade!
And in that moment, the creature turned. Iris spotted twinkling ruby red eyes burning like a furnace over its ashen skin, in the darkness of the night. Its mouth stretched wide, giving way to a set of canines masquerading as ghost of a smile. Iris gulped, eyes searching for Arcel, but its flapping wings consumed all sight behind them.
It was voluptuous, with dull gold accents lining over its face and body, covering it with a veiny pattern. Its hands were auburn claws, cinched to the tree trunk, pinning Arcel down.
Iris'breath hitched when the wings stopped flapping and halted to rest over its back. It took to the ground with its beautiful ashy feet, veined gold, and started walking toward the ravenette. Iris was so sure it was going to rip her arteries apart with those canines and bathe in her blood.
That is, until, it spoke.
"Well, well, well, bling bling, how did me never notice you right there?"
In the most nickelodeon narrator voice ever. As if, the next thing out of her mouth would be— 'What comes after two? Three, that's correct!'
Its voice was husky, breathy, high in the head and spoken as if the speaker was constantly straining her muscles with a smile.
Iris'brown eyes sparkled with excitement. Aurora had yet to witness such a voice on a creature so vicious! Marvellous! Aurora wanted to hear more of it!
"I guess you were too busy with my friend," the ravenette replied, swaying left and right on her heels, trying to sneak a peek at Arcel.
The creature pulled out its claws from the trunk and flew in front of Iris with its mouth stretched into a wide grin. "That me was, you see, bling bling," its body stood straight but its head bent low to scrutinize Iris' curious eyes before leading its head to Arcel. Iris too followed the line of sight and found Arcel flailing over the ground, trying to catch up to them by crawling (because the life had left his legs, temporarily.)
"Do not hurt Iris! Do you hear me? Do not scare her! Take me instead!!" Arcel shouts haphazardly, much to his observing duo's amusement.
"Me was around makin a potion which required a child's tears, you see, bling bling, me ran out of stock so me thought that scaring a child would make them tear up, right, bling bling?" The creature explains in the most capricious tone ever, head bent to Iris' height.
The ravenette nods, eyes stuck on Arcel struggling with leaves sticking on his coat and socks.
"So, me caught the child off guard, bling bling, and pinned him to the tree, bling bling! But, bling bling must know, when me screeched to terrify him- the child looked me in the eye and smiled! With all of his teeth out! Bling bling, I have failed!" The creature was in hysterics now, circling with its gorgeous feet, trying to comprehend the situation.
Iris scoffed. Why was she scared for Arcel in the first place. That child is a—
"Psychopath, bling bling, me thinks he is unhinged in the head!" The creature points it's accusatory claws at Arcel who had finally caught up to the duo.
"What are you guys talking about? Tell me as well! I wanna have fun!" Arcel grinned, still crouched to the forest ground.
The world would be burning and Iris wouldn't be surprised if Arcel stood in the middle of it to get the best view - for fun.
The creature groaned with a mesmerizing head voice and flew up to hit its head against a tree. Iris helped Arcel up, before an idea popped in her head.
"May I ask, wha— ahem, who are you?" Iris questions, dusting off Arcel as he stands wobbly on his feet.
The creature, who was hugging the tree, pulls its head away and replies, "Why, me is a fairy of Alchemia, of course."
"Well, fairy of Alchemia, it's a pleasure to meet you. I am Iris and he is...Arcel," Iris introduces themselves, contemplating on revealing Arcel's princely title but deciding against it. The creature narrowed its eyes at them, bitterly. "And I," Iris puts a hand over her chest and curtsies, "would like to conduct business with you."
"Oh! I would like to do business too!" Arcel suddenly exclaims.
Iris jabs him in the ribs to shut him up.
The fairy tilts its head and flies over to the children again, its ruby eyes gleaming with curiosity. "Bling bling, me likes the proposition. Please, tell me more." It pursues the topic, quite intrigued by these children.
"Do you require a child's tears on a regular basis?" Iris questions. There is an otherworldly, almost authoritative glint, in her eye and it captivates people to listen to her. As if her words are important and she needs to be followed as soon as possible.
"Well, bling bling, that is affirmative. A child's tears are a very precious ingredient for potion of youth. It happens to be my bestseller!" The fairy claps with its claws.
"Spectacular! Then, I shall be your supplier for tears as long as you provide me five percent of the profit!" Iris dares to suggest with a bright smile.
The fairy stands up straight, head shadowed by the tree looming over it. The red glint of its eyes stare the children down. Iris stares back to assert dominance.
"What makes bling bling think me will not tear your limbs apart, steal your tears and run far far away." It giggles so maliciously but it makes Iris' heart flutter. It was a melody!
"But you haven't done it yet," Arcel interjects with a shrug of his shoulders.
"Then me will start with you!" The fairy grins, raising her claws to pick up Arcel but Iris shouts a sudden, "Stop!"
"He's a prince!" Iris reveals, fanning over his face and showcasing it to the fairy. The boy too takes it upon himself to pose his best assets. (Though there were none, in Iris' perspective.)
"Oh, don't worry bling bling, I'll feed him a regrowth potion." The fairy shrugs.
"Dammit." Iris grits her teeth, biting her lips.
"I agree!" Arcel suddenly exclaims, waving his hands, volunteering as tribute.
"No, you do not!" Iris catches back his hands and hides them behind her back. Looking up to the fairy, she addresses it, "You see, even if you were to do that once, you'll soon run out again and go through all the hassle of finding new kids, scaring them or torturing them. That would require quite a lot of time and effort, right? Which you could rather use to make new potions or gather new herbs...or something, I don't know. If you have two kids at your immediate dispense, and a monthly amount of tears fixed then work would be much easier! Also, we could help with other stuff as well! Do you want hair? Nails? Boogers? Ear wax? We got it all!"
The creature seems to be pondering over it, as its midnight wings fluttered in thought. "Five percent, you say, bling bling?"
Iris nods.
"What if you run away, bling bling?"
"We live in the Maynard Castle!" Arcel suddenly reveals, much to Iris' displeasure.
"Hm, how will you cry for me, bling bling?"
"Oh, you leave that on me!" Iris grins. "Give me something to cry in," she holds out her hand. The fairy drops a crystalline blue vial in the girl's palm.
And then, it did not even take Aurora five full minutes to fill it up. All she had to do was channel the pent up emotions she had been procrastinating to think about. Her death. The loss of her glamourous life. The absence of familiarity. The pain of never going back. There was much to cry when you were Aurora Harper.
The fairy and Arcel looked in awe as the vial was filled with Iris'tears. Though the creature seemed happy, Arcel did not. His friend cried a little too genuinely for the situation to be fun. As soon as the ravenette was done, Arcel hugged her close.
"You're all okay now," he awkwardly patted her head as the flustered ravenette tried to comprehend the situation she was in. In cold nights, under strange trees, over unknown grounds, Arcel was warm. He was familiar. He was all Iris could momentarily count on.
As Arcel pulled away, Iris sniffled, wiping her eyes on his shoulder, giving him a 'you-did-not-have-to-be-all-extra-and-do-it-for-me,' expression, before facing the fairy again. "Now, how should I know that YOU won't run away with it?" Her voice was a little deeper now, eyes a lot more puffed.
The fairy was still in awe with how quick the process had been. "I won't, you have my word bling bling." It replied, holding its hand out for taking the vial back.
"Tell me your name," Iris demands, gatekeeping the vial behind her back. As if the fairy couldn't just snatch it and fly away in the blink of an eye. Their naivety amused it.
"Faeries do not have a name. Me is a Fairy of Alchemia, who says bling bling." The creature replies.
"Okay, how about Ambrose? I always thought it was a beautiful name and you are beautiful. Would you like to be called Ambrose?" Iris suggests.
The creature, in the spur of the moment, loses its footing and drops on its pretty knees, looking Iris in the eye. Its desolate and barren world just shone with a glimpse of sun over a sprout of hope.
A name.
An identity.
An individuality.
A seperate existence that all magical creatures are denied of.
Did this little girl differentiate between it and its herd and gave it a name? Ambrose. The name was ethereal. It loved it!
To think that a kid would break all socio-cultural boundaries with just a word. To have known the cruelties of befriending creatures and naming them, rather than instinctively using them. These children were angels!!
This is what the true magic of heart must be.
"I...uh, I love it." Ambrose said, using 'I' as its individuality for the first time in its life. It felt fantastical.
Iris, grinned, thankful that it liked its name. She was afraid that she'd forget about this creature or their deal. A name takes away much hassles of forgetting and remembering. Her reasoning was much different than the internalized glorification Ambrose had subjected her to.
"Okay, here you go Ambrose," Iris passed the vial over to the creature's claws, keeping a good distance between its claws and her hand. "I shall meet you here next month?"
The fairy nods brightly, not having words to speak.
"Can Ambrose do us a little favour while you are at it?" Arcel questions with a glint in his cyan eyes, and mouth turned in a coy smile. Iris looked at him weirdly.
"Anything!" Fairy Ambrose jumps to exclaim, much to Iris'surprise. The ravenette takes a step back, in case the next excited move by the creature would result in its claws tearing her apart.
"Would you take us to Lake Virae, please?" Arcel asks, foot digging into the ground as he embodied the word coy as his personality.
Iris' jaw hung.
"Why, of course I can!" Ambrose lets its wings out, huge black and gold feathers, moving to and fro. "Let's go!" It exclaims, not giving time for the children to get used to. It picks one child with one claw and takes off into the sky.
And Iris, screams for her life because WHO THE FUCK THOUGHT SHE WOULD BE FLYING IN THE ARMS OF A FAIRY AT MIDNIGHT?!
